Banana Crumble Bread

This classic banana bread recipe is topped with a sweet crumb topping making it a cross between a quick bread and coffee cake! Coffee Cake Banana Bread makes the sweetest treat (and best banana bread recipe), and it's such an easy banana bread recipe!

Ingredients

16 servings
  1. Mix these and set aside
  2. 3-4medium or large bananas
  3. 2 Tbspbrown sugar
  4. 1 1/2 tspvanilla extract
  5. 3/4 tspground cinnamon
  6. Cream together first 3 ingredients, then add eggs
  7. 1/2 cupbutter, softened
  8. 1 cupsugar
  9. 2 Tbspsour cream or Greek yogurt
  10. 2eggs, room temp
  11. Whisk in a separate bowl
  12. 2 cupsall-purpose flour
  13. 1 tspbaking soda
  14. 1/4 tspsalt
  15. Crumble
  16. 1 tspcinnamon
  17. 1 cupflour
  18. 1 cupbrown sugar
  19. 6 Tbspbutter, cold

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Mash bananas, brown sugar, vanilla extract, and ground cinnamon.

  2. 2

    In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ar together and sour cream until light and fluffy.
    Add in eggs and beat until mixed.

  3. 3

    Sift in flour, baking soda, and salt.
    Stir until just combined. Add in sour cream and stir.

  4. 4

    Pour in mashed bananas, and mix until combined.

  5. 5

    Divide batter into 2 loaf pans

  6. 6

    Combine crumble ingredients. Cut in butter with a pastry cutter, and mix until the topping looks like coarse crumbs. Sprinkle coating evenly over the batter in both pans.

  7. 7

    Bake at 325F for about 35-40 minutes or until cake tester comes out clean with just a few moist crumbs stuck to it.
    Allow to cool for 10 minutes. Move to a wire cooling rack.
